On his deathbed, an old detective and veteran from war, Jack Willington, in the city of Saint John, New Brunswick, is reflecting on his life and telling the tale of a curious case that fell on him and his mentor partner’s lap years ago. Many of those people and places are long gone and have vanished almost like they never existed, but the lessons they left behind are still very much alive. Through his recollecting, the theme of traces left behind by wars, relationships, towns, cities, and detective work are explored in a philosophical, poetic, and introspective – sometimes stream-of-consciousness - writing style in this original noirish novel that takes place on the East Coast of Canada, with its mesmerizing landscapes and its fascinating and history-rich communities. This existential character-driven narrative encapsulates a time and a place and offers much more than the traditional crime story.”
